How I Evaluated Safety
Safety was my top priority. I made sure to read the label carefully and follow the instructions exactly. I also checked that the product was intended for cats and not for dogs, since some flea treatments can be dangerous if used on the wrong animal. Before buying, I considered my cat’s age, weight, and overall health to be sure it was appropriate.

What I Recommend Checking Before You Buy
Before purchasing, I recommend checking:
- Your cat’s weight and age
- The parasites you want to protect against
- How often the treatment needs to be applied
- Whether your cat has any health concerns
- That you are buying the correct product for cats only
